LCAR-T2C is an investigational chimeric antigen receptor (CAR) T-cell therapy designed to target the CD4 antigen. Developed by The First Affiliated Hospital with Nanjing Medical University, often in association with the LCAR platform from Legend Biotech, this therapy is specifically aimed at treating relapsed or refractory CD4-positive T-cell malignancies. These include T-cell non-Hodgkin lymphoma (T-NHL) and T-cell acute lymphoblastic leukemia (T-ALL). The treatment involves the ex vivo genetic modification of a patient's own T cells to express a CAR that recognizes CD4, enabling the immune system to selectively identify and eliminate malignant CD4+ cells. Due to the expression of CD4 on healthy helper T cells, the therapy carries a risk of profound T-cell aplasia and subsequent opportunistic infections, which are monitored during clinical evaluation. It is currently being assessed in Phase I clinical trials to determine its safety, tolerability, and preliminary efficacy.
